Output 6f57449aed2818768d783f054f1a0ee80ba2de6368d36f527bcac65ed5218af7:13

value
510856189
script pubkey
OP_0 OP_PUSHBYTES_20 4b68516cb52fdbcd9ba651471f7c2d11155df915
address
tb1qfd59zm949ldumxax29r37lpdzy24m7g43wnz63
transaction
6f57449aed2818768d783f054f1a0ee80ba2de6368d36f527bcac65ed5218af7